5-Alarm Fire Destroys West Philly Charter School

A West Philadelphia charter school damaged by a five-alarm fire is telling students not to report for classes this week.

Fire crews were called to the Global Leadership Academy in the Parkside section of the city just before 6 a.m. Sunday after a passing police officer spotted the blaze. Arriving crews saw flames shooting from the basement, and the response had reached five alarms an hour later.

One firefighter was injured. The cause of the fire is under investigation.

An update on the school's website says the school “cannot be salvaged” and students at that campus should not report to classes before Jan. 18. The School District of Philadelphia says it has offered the use of the former W.S. Peirce School as a temporary location.
